Judge Lamberth's courtroom deputy made a notation on the docket this afternoon reflecting:

    (a) Bala Dharan and Anjan Thakor provided rebuttal testimony today and shareholders rested their rebuttal case;

    (b) Judge Lamberth denied the shareholders' motion about Mr. DeMarco's statement concerning pending legislation while he served as acting directors;

    (c) Judge Lamberth denied FHFA, Fannie and Freddie's request to restrict shareholders' discussion in closing argument about damages;

    (d) FHFA, Fannie and Freddie's renewed their motion for judgment as a matter of law and Judge Lamberth denied the request; and

    (e) closing arguments commenced and will continue at 10:00 a.m. tomorrow.
